关于云计算:云原生周刊CNCF-宣布-KEDA-毕业-2023828

131次阅读

共计 1728 个字符,预计需要花费 5 分钟才能阅读完成。

开源我的项目举荐

KDash

KDash 是一个用 Rust 构建的简略疾速的 Kubernetes 仪表板。它提供了一个终端界面,用于监督和治理 Kubernetes 集群。该仪表板具备多种性能,包含节点指标、资源监督、自定义资源定义、容器日志流式传输、上下文切换等。它还反对不同的主题和键盘快捷键操作。

fubectl

fubectl 是一个开源我的项目,旨在缩小应用 kubectl 时的重复性交互。它提供了一些便捷的命令和别名,以简化 kubectl 的应用,并减少了一些额定的性能。

Canary checker

Canary checker 是一个基于 Kubernetes 的平台,通过被动和被动(合成)机制来监控应用程序和基础架构的健康状况。

ktail

ktail 是一个工具,用于不便地实时查看 Kubernetes 容器日志。它具备比 kubectl logs 更多的性能。该工具反对自动检测新增的 Pod 和容器,并能够同时跟踪多个命名空间中的多个 Pod 和容器。它能够依据名称和标签进行匹配,并默认跟踪一个 Pod 中的所有容器。它具备失败恢复能力,并提供更好的日志格式化和语法高亮性能。

文章举荐

Kubernetes:Pod 和 WorkerNodes — 管制 Pod 在节点上的搁置

这篇文章探讨了在 Kubernetes 中如何管制 Pod 在节点上的部署地位。它介绍了四种次要的办法来管制 Pod 在 WorkerNodes 上的部署:

  • 应用节点污点(Taints)和 Pod 容忍度(Tolerations)
  • 应用 Pod 的 nodeName 或 nodeSelector
  • 应用节点亲和性(nodeAffinity)和节点反亲和性(nodeAntiAffinity)
  • 应用 Pod 亲和性(podAffinity)和 Pod 反亲和性(podAntiAffinity)

此外,文章还波及了 Pod 拓扑散布束缚(Pod Topology Spread Constraints),即依据故障域(如区域、可用性区或节点)的规定来搁置 Pod。

应用 Sveltos 可控有序部署 Kubernetes 资源

这篇文章介绍了如何应用 Sveltos 在 Kubernetes 集群中以受控和有序的形式部署资源。作者指出,在部署 Kubernetes 资源时,有时须要按特定程序进行部署,例如,在创立某种类型的自定义资源之前必须存在 CustomResourceDefinition(CRD)。Sveltos 能够通过容许您指定 Kubernetes 资源部署的程序来解决这个问题。

云原生动静

CNCF 发表 K8s 主动缩放器 KEDA 毕业

日前,CNCF 发表 KEDA 毕业。

KEDA(Kubernetes Event-Driven Autoscaling,Kubernetes 事件驱动主动缩放器)是一个专门为 Kubernetes 设计的事件驱动主动缩放器,能够轻松地增加到 Kubernetes 集群中以扩大应用程序。

该我的项目始于 2019 年,是微软和红帽的合作项目。它于 2020 年 3 月被接收为 CNCF 沙箱我的项目,并于 2021 年 8 月进入孵化器阶段。

Kubeflow 成为 CNCF 孵化我的项目

云原生计算基金会(CNCF)最近发表,通过技术监督委员会(TOC)投票,将机器学习(ML)工作流部署到 Kubernetes 上的工具包 Kubeflow 被承受为 CNCF 孵化我的项目。

Kubeflow 提供开源和 Kubernetes 原生 MLOps 平台,用于为最风行的框架开发和部署分布式机器学习(ML):TensorFlow、PyTorch、XGBoost、Apache MXNet 等。

Kubeflow 由 Google 于 2017 年创立,目前社区领有 150 家公司、28K+ GitHub Stars、15+ 提交者,自 2017 年以来公布了 15 个版本。

Buoyant 将 Linkerd 服务网格扩大至多个 Kubernetes 集群

Buoyant 公布了开源 Linkerd 服务网格的更新,使运行在不同 Kubernetes 集群上的 Pod 可能跨扁平网络建设间接 TCP 连贯。

此外,Linkerd 2.14 版本当初齐全反对 Kubernetes 中增加的网关应用程序编程接口(API),以提供配置资源(例如 HTTP 申请类)的规范机制。

本文由博客一文多发平台 OpenWrite 公布!

正文完
 0